Output 64ee6581e623d8f772d5bc0e27e79c19084e850af0467ae0d800f07eedacbbb3:1

value
66932804
script pubkey
OP_0 OP_PUSHBYTES_32 d512874ad88f9e1a1a644a96df46482bf76f4294ac696fe4f5118e37786a0daf
address
bc1q65fgwjkc370p5xnyf2td73jg90mk7s55435kle84zx8rw7r2pkhsq2j9qu
transaction
64ee6581e623d8f772d5bc0e27e79c19084e850af0467ae0d800f07eedacbbb3
confirmations
222352
spent
true